A summons charging New York’s former governor with misdemeanor forcible touching was prematurely issued by Albany City Court on Thursday after a sheriff’s investigator filed paperwork with the court summarizing their investigation. That’s according to the Albany Times Union. The filing paves the way for a criminal complaint. The summons has reportedly not yet been served on former governor Andrew Cuomo, but he’s scheduled to appear in Albany City Court November 17th.
New Phone Dialing Rules Now in Effect in 845, Other Area Codes
As of this past Sunday, everyone in 82 area codes in 36 different states now needs to dial the area code and phone number, even if you’re calling within the same area code. Here in New York, that includes 845, 914, 516, 607 and 716. The transition to 10-digit dialing is mandated by the FCC to make room for the “988” National Suicide Prevention Lifeline starting next July. Rockland County Executive Ed Day says here in 845, we don’t have to add an additional number “one” at the beginning of a call…
You may have already noticed local calls dialed with only seven digits may not be completed, and you get that recording telling you the call cannot be completed as dialed. Verizon urges customers to make sure all services that use a phone number, such as security and medical alert systems, must all be changed to work properly.
